Kwara Youths have been urged on creative thinking, business development and wealth creation in order to reduce the rate of unemployment in the society.

An entrepreneur and former Group Head, NAL Merchant Bank, Alhaji Babatunde Malik Salami gave the charge on Tuesday at Kwara Hotel, Ilorin, while delivering a lecture titled; 'Wealth Creation and Investment Opportunities in Modern World' during public lecture and induction of Kwara Gentlemen's club executives.

According to him, the Economic Active Population (ages 15-64) in Nigeria is estimated at 120 million out of which 14 per cent are unemployed while another 24 per cent are underemployed.

Speaking further, Salami said the nation must harness its informal economy and leverage on its full potentials to emerge from the shackles of third world league.

He listed constrained access to local and international markets, infrastructure deficit, inadequate access to finance and the absence of a credit policy and inconsistent government policy as obstacles to business opportunities.

The Guest Speaker urged the youth to develop a passion to create something novel and useful adding that, without passion resources will seemingly remain inadequate.
